Prestige Bluesville 1071, “Ballad & Folksinger Vol. 3” with Pink Anderson, guitar and vocals; from 1963. Glossy, original-label vinyl has a DG on one side but not the other. Though there are a few marks on one side, the LP plays at NM with virtually no background sound. The heavy laminated jacket is about VG++ with solid seams all around; there is slight corner wear at upper left; there are no ringwear or bends; the jacket back is basically clean with a bit of soiling and an “RW” stamp. Songs are “Titanic”, “Boll Weevil”, “John Henry”, “Betty and Dupree”, “Sugar Babe”, “Wreck of the Old 97”, “I Will Fly Away”, “The Kaiser”, and “In the Evening”.
